What is B09CB?

The B09CB diagnostic trouble code indicates an issue with the vehicle's Fleet and Vehicle Control Module, often related to communication failures within the system. This code may be encountered in various models, particularly in vehicles like the 2016-2020 Ford Transit and 2017-2021 Chevrolet Express. In practical terms, this code signifies that the module responsible for managing fleet parameters, such as vehicle tracking and diagnostics, is malfunctioning or not communicating properly with the engine control unit (ECU). If this code appears, you might notice a significant impact on features related to fleet management, such as tracking capabilities, fuel efficiency monitoring, and other integrated systems. Ignoring this code could lead to further complications, including impaired vehicle performance, erratic behavior of the onboard systems, and potential safety risks during operation. Addressing the B09CB code typically involves a thorough diagnostic process to identify the root cause, which could range from faulty wiring and connectors to issues with the control module itself. Regular maintenance and timely addressing of such codes can prevent more serious issues down the road.

Possible Causes

Most common causes of B09CB (ordered by frequency):

  1. Faulty wiring or connectors (50% likelihood) - Often, damaged or corroded connections can lead to communication failures between modules.
  2. Defective Fleet and Vehicle Control Module (30% likelihood) - The control module itself might be malfunctioning, requiring replacement or reprogramming.
  3. Software glitches (10% likelihood) - Sometimes, updating the vehicle's software can resolve communication issues.
  4. Environmental factors (5% likelihood) - Extreme temperatures or moisture can affect module operation.
  5. Rarely, issues with the main ECU affecting multiple modules, leading to this error code (5% likelihood).
